【问题标题】:Which web3 version is correct?哪个web3版本是正确的?
【发布时间】:2019-09-04 00:51:19
【问题描述】:

我通过两种方式检查了我的 web3 版本,这两种方式显示了不同的 web3 版本。

这是一个

$ npm ls web3
frontend@0.1.0 /Users/__/Desktop/MyApps/eth_todo_react/frontend
└── web3@1.0.0-beta.52

这是两个

var version = web3.version.api;
undefined
version
"0.20.3"

哪个是正确的web3版本?

【问题讨论】:

    标签: blockchain ethereum solidity web3js truffle


    【解决方案1】:

    既不正确也不错误。
    1.0.0-x 仍处于测试阶段。
    另一方面,0.2x.x 更稳定,但缺少一些功能,例如 PromisesWebSockets(尽管 1.0.0 在某些时候在 websockets 上表现不佳)

    毕竟,任何一个都不会出错。只需参考正确的文档:
    web3.js 0.2x.x的文档
    web3.js 1.0.x-x 的文档

    【讨论】:

      【解决方案2】:

      所有都是正确的,但是

      Web3 0.2x.x
      

      版本稳定并在所有框架作品中使用完整。

      【讨论】:

        猜你喜欢
        • 2016-02-24
        • 1970-01-01
        • 1970-01-01
        • 1970-01-01
        • 2011-09-14
        • 2012-05-02
        • 1970-01-01
        • 2017-11-10
        • 2011-02-14
        相关资源
        最近更新 更多